(a) The department of health may charge reasonable fees for laboratory testing services provided to other state agencies, local law enforcement entities and other individuals or organizations in accordance with the following:
(i) Fees shall be established by rule or regulation promulgated in accordance with the Wyoming Administrative Procedure Act;
(ii) Fees shall be established in an amount sufficient to recoup the department's cost of providing the laboratory testing services.
(b) The department shall only charge fees pursuant to this section if the department makes personnel available to testify in criminal trials as to the department's laboratory testing results.
(c) Fees collected by the department pursuant to this section shall be credited to a special revenue account. No funds shall be expended from the special revenue account unless and until the legislature appropriates the funds.
